LAHORE
Hearing of bail after arrest pleas in two cases of torching police vans in chowk near Jinnah House against PTI leader Dr Yasmin Rashid has been adjourned till December 10. Judge Manzar Ali Gill of Anti Terrorism Court (ATC) took up for hearing bail after arrest plea of Dr Yasmin Rashid in two cases Wednesday. Burhan Moazzam Malik advocate counsel for Dr Yasmin Rashid did not appear in the court. The junior counsel requested the court that senior lawyer Burhan Moazzam Malik did not appear in the court due to closure of roads.
Time be given for arguments.
The court while directing the counsel to complete the arguments regarding bail adjourned the hearing of the case till December 10.
Yasmin Rashid has filed bail peals in two cases of torching police vehicles in the chowk near Jinnah House.
Cases include the clauses of treason and inciting people to riots.
